CVE-2023-53821

Slab use-after-free via overlapping skb control fields

Published Dec 9, 2025 · Updated May 11, 2026

Use-after-free in the Linux kernel IPv6 VTI transmit path allows attackers to trigger an invalid kernel memory read during packet transmission. An sfb qdisc writes hash data into the skb control buffer, and decode_session6 later interprets overlapping bytes as a header offset without first clearing that buffer. Exposure requires an affected kernel at or after 3.19 and an IPv6 VTI device using an sfb qdisc; the demonstrated consequence is a KASAN-detected invalid read.
